Self-Sovereign Identity Models

Self-sovereign identity models are frameworks that prioritize individual ownership and control over digital identity. In these models, users possess their own credentials and can choose when, where, and with whom to share them.

This removes the need for centralized intermediaries like social media companies or banks to manage identity data. By giving users control, these models improve privacy, security, and portability.

In the crypto domain, this means users can manage their financial identity across various protocols using a single, secure, and private identity wallet. This shift is essential for building a more user-centric and privacy-focused internet, where individuals are not just users of services but owners of their own digital credentials.
